1.tail
假定日志文件为catalina.log
tail -f catalina.log 该命令用来的查看动态的日志信息
tail -fn 200 catalina.log 查看最后200行日志,且动态显示
tail -f catalina.log | grep '过滤字符串' 显示存在需要过滤的字符串的行的动态的日志信息
2.grep
grep '过滤字符串' catalina.log 从日志文件中过滤出字符串
grep -r '过滤字符串' ./ 从当前目录中的所有文件中过滤出字符串
3.less
less catalina.log 进入日志文件,然后
g 是到文件头部
G 也就是Shift+g,到文件尾部
ctrl+F 向前移动一屏
ctrl+B 向后移动一屏
ctrl+D 向前移动半屏
ctrl+U 向后移动半屏
/过滤字符串 查找字符串
n 向前(下)查找匹配的的文本
N 也就是Shift+n,向后(上)查找匹配的的文本
q 退出